Located just east of downtown Seattle, the Bullitt Center is a six-story green building with more than 44,700 square feet of net rentable office space. In Massachusetts, Scapes Builders built The Bechtel Environmental Classroom, the fifth Living Building Challenge certified building in the world and the first in New England. Bechtela 2,500-square-foot field station and earth sciences classroom for students at Smith Collegeincludes composting toilets, massive skylights and exterior solar panels that return 50 percent more energy than the building uses. Where some of the more mature green building certifications are very much checklist based, Meyers says, the Living Building Challenge is still dialogue driven. John Harlan Jr., President of The Harlan Company, admits the company was not prepared to build a structure that only used water from rainwater collection or other closed-loop water systems or that only used energy supplied onsite through renewable sources.
